I have a 2010 Type S 1.4 petrol, the deflation signal symbol keeps coming up on dash, turns out I had to replace my 2 back tyres as they were wearing one of which had a slow puncture, anyway I got 2 new tyres the other 2 are perfect, I reset the error, cleared the error but it keeps coming up atleast twice a week, its a pain in the a***??? Has anybody else had this? Should I take it to a main dealer? could it be a sensor etc???
Check all pressures when tires are cold and adjust and reset DWS and make sure all valve caps are on tight other wise if it still happens take it to a dealer.
